XY Text. http://wiki.secondlife.com/wiki/XyText_1.5

Texture mapping to display alphanumeric characters. While not ideal,
scaling text to the various sizes of prims is also an issue, so true
'HTML on a prim' may not be as workable presently as we would wish. Now,
a creative LSL hacker could use the same texture mapping technique with
multiple textures to signify bold, italic and underlined and do simple
rendering from a notecard or llHTTPRequest using the given HTML tags.
Given time, I'll probably do it (or someone else will) but it simply may
not be worth the effort. llHTTPRequest itself is handicapped at around
2k, it seems - thought *that* isn't quite clear either. Plus,
llHTTPRequest doesn't allow one to disregard the body tags, etc... But a
notecard reader with XYText 1.5 adapted to handle different aspects of
the same font through different textures is a nice thing to work on.

This does not solve display of textures from within the notecard, unless
one uses a linked object with (perhaps) a dedicated prim for displaying
textures. The latter has been done. We call them vendors. :-)
